Black Dynamite

Plot: In 1972, Black Dynamite, a former CIA agent, is called back into the business when the Italian mob kills his brother, fills black orphanages with heroin, and floods the street with bad malt liquor. He soon discovers a vast conspiracy, reaching all the way to the White House.
